Heating, Air Conditioning, Ventilation and Refrigeration Maintenance Technology/Technician at Wharton County Junior College

Wharton County Junior College conferred 47 completions in heating, air conditioning, ventilation and refrigeration maintenance technology/technician in the most recent reporting year — 2% to women and 98% to men. The largest share of these graduates were Hispanic or Latino (57%).
